Acrylic Landscapes for Beginners
Acrylic paintings of nature are wonderful for portraying local alluring landscapes that are vital, bold, and luminous. The Peterborough area harbours a lovely river, singular trees and colourful panoramic fields. Acrylic brings out an emotional response in viewers. It offers a sense of hope and serenity. This is a workshop for you if you have not yet started painting or have just begun. Allow this course to release the creative artist inside. Acrylics allow light to reflect and offers a radiant effect. Acrylic paint allows you to make changes if you wish to do something different.
Using locally sourced reference photographs, you will manipulate acrylics to become even better in your painting. You will talk about surfaces and how they can add to the quality of paintings. Learning about values ranging from light to mid-tones to darks will be incorporated into your paintings. Exploring shapes, contrasts, light and shadow are important topics to cover and you will experiment to create depth using aerial perspective.
Demonstrations and a step-by-step method will be used throughout the workshop. There will be critiques emphasizing what each artist has done well and share learnings. This workshop is intended to stimulate your sense of happiness.

Materials List
Paints
Acrylic paints: some suggested colours –Sap Green, Cadmium Yellow
Medium, White, Black, Cadmium Red Light, Ultramarine Blue, Yellow Ochre, Burnt Umber, Burnt Sienna
Optional Colours: Whatever you have . Extra: Cadmium Lemon Yellow, Burnt Orange.
Some Brands: Reeves, Winton, Winsor Newton, Basics or other
Supports
Stretched Canvas 11” x 14” Michael’s Value Pack 7 for $16.99
Canvas Board 11” x 14”
Paper/Pencil/eraser
Paper Towel
2 Water Containers
Synthetic Brushes
Please buy medium-priced brushes at art store.
¼” Flat, ½” Flat, 1” Flat, rigger #6 or detail brush or any you already have
1” bristle brush from Canadian Tire priced approx. $2.00 Boil bristles 10 minutes
Optional: palette knife
